A24 is officially expanding the cast of Peaked, bringing Grammy-winning pop star Dua Lipa into the fold for its upcoming ensemble comedy. Directed by Molly Gordon, the cinematic project continues the musician’s steady transition into Hollywood following her recent appearances in major blockbuster films.

Written by Allie Levitan, the film’s narrative centers around a ten-year high school reunion. The plot follows two former classmates, renowned for tormenting their peers, as they desperately attempt to relive their glory days. While character details for Lipa’s specific role remain strictly under wraps, her addition brings massive star power to an already stacked roster of on-screen talent.

The pop superstar joins a heavy-hitting ensemble cast that includes Oscar winner Laura Dern, Emma Mackey, Connor Storrie, and Simone Ashley. Additional cast members rounding out the project feature Levon Hawke, Amy Sedaris, Gabby Windey, and Alex Consani. A24 is financing and producing the feature alongside David Hinojosa, Zach Nutman, and Gordon. With production officially slated to kick off next month, the ensemble comedy stands as one of the independent studio’s most highly anticipated upcoming releases.
